Mechanism of Action

Bilastine, one of the active ingredients in Belatin-M Tablet, belongs to a class of medications called antihistamines. It works by blocking the action of histamine, a chemical released by the body during an allergic reaction. This helps to relieve symptoms such as itching, sneezing, and runny nose.

Montelukast, the other active ingredient, is a leukotriene receptor antagonist. It works by blocking the action of leukotrienes, which are chemical messengers that cause inflammation and constriction of airways. This helps to relieve symptoms of asthma and other respiratory conditions.
